Reversing a string fails to account for unicode combining characters
(reverse "nai\u0308ve")
"ev̈ian"
Note the diaeresis is now on the v and not the i. s-reverse gets it right:
(s-reverse "nai\u0308ve")
"evïan"
I tried on both:
GNU Emacs 27.2 (build 1, x86_64-apple-darwin18.7.0, Carbon Version 158 AppKit
1671.6) of 2021-03-27
GNU Emacs 27.1 (build 1, x86_64-apple-darwin18.7.0, NS appkit-1671.60 Version
10.14.6 (Build 18G95)) of 2020-08-12
